*handler here*
Generally, the Guests prefer that if you're going to take photos or video, that you ask. That allows them to put their best face on and ensure that the image going out on the intarwebz is the one that the want going out there. Scanning the area is iffy, but okay. You haven't captured their face in that grimace or smirk - it's a moving picture and less likely to make them look bad. (I've said it before here, and I'll say it again - these people make a living off of their image. They have a right to control how that image gets out to the public, when possible.)

Personally, I got in line for the Weasley twins two years ago (and Matthew) to get their autographs for my son. I checked with the handler first, but with their agreement I videotaped them signing the picture, and they even waved and said hi to him when they were done signing. Sometimes the handler hasn't had that question come up before and may have to ask the guest, but they'll need to know again anyway.

According to the rules in the Dragon*Con Program Book there is no picture taking in the Walk of Fame. Now if you ask and the guest says yes, the mean person in charge of the Walk of fame will not say a word. There are items that draw his strong attention. One being the tattle sign of a flash. Second is the person blocking the walking paths. Picture or video it does not matter. Either case he will politely ask you to stop taking a picture and move along.
